The HOG 78020 TAMER FG GRIPS RUG LCR BLK is a replacement grip designed for the Ruger LCR pistol. Manufactured by Hogue, these grips are crafted from rubber and feature finger grooves, aiming to enhance shooter control and comfort. My pursuit of these grips stemmed from a desire to mitigate the sharp recoil characteristic of lightweight revolvers, particularly during extended range sessions. Standard factory grips, while functional, often left much to be desired in terms of cushioning and positive hand placement, especially for a firearm like the LCR which is often carried for its concealability rather than shot extensively. I had considered a few other aftermarket grip options, but Hogue’s reputation for quality materials and functional design made their Tamer series an appealing choice. My initial impression upon handling these grips was one of solid construction; the rubber felt substantial, and the molding for the finger grooves appeared precise.

First Use Experience
I first fitted these Hogue grips to my Ruger LCR at my workbench, which is a familiar environment for any gear modification. The installation was straightforward, requiring no special tools beyond what’s typically found in a basic gun cleaning kit, and they seated snugly without any forcing. My initial test firing took place at an indoor range, a controlled environment where I could focus solely on the feel of the grip under recoil. The difference was immediately noticeable; the finger grooves provided a much more secure and consistent hold, preventing my hand from shifting during the shot.
Compared to the factory grip, the HOG 78020 TAMER FG GRIPS RUG LCR BLK offered a significant reduction in felt recoil. This was especially apparent when firing full-power loads, which previously could be quite jarring. The rubber material absorbed a considerable amount of the shock, making follow-up shots quicker and more accurate. There were no surprises or quirks encountered during this initial period; the performance was exactly as advertised and hoped for.
Extended Use & Reliability
After several months of regular use, including multiple range trips and carrying the LCR concealed, these Hogue grips have held up exceptionally well. The rubber has shown no signs of cracking, hardening, or becoming overly slick, even after exposure to sweat and occasional light moisture during outdoor carry. The HOG 78020 TAMER FG GRIPS RUG LCR BLK have maintained their shape and texture, providing consistent grip and recoil management shot after shot.
Cleaning and maintenance have been refreshingly simple; a quick wipe down with a damp cloth or a mild cleaner is usually sufficient to keep them looking and feeling fresh. Compared to the factory grips, which were prone to showing dirt and scuffs, these Hogue grips are proving to be far more durable and easier to maintain. I have experienced no performance drop or degradation in their effectiveness, which speaks volumes about their quality and longevity.

Who Should Buy HOG 78020 TAMER FG GRIPS RUG LCR BLK?
The HOG 78020 TAMER FG GRIPS RUG LCR BLK are ideal for any owner of a Ruger LCR pistol who finds the factory grip uncomfortable or experiences excessive recoil. This includes new shooters, individuals with smaller hands, or anyone who plans on shooting their LCR more than just occasionally at the range. They are also a great option for concealed carry permit holders who want to mitigate recoil without significantly compromising on concealment.
Those who should likely skip this product are individuals who prioritize the absolute slimmest profile for deep concealment above all else, or those who exclusively shoot very light .22 LR loads where recoil is already minimal. For maximizing the performance and comfort of a Ruger LCR, particularly when using .38 Special or .357 Magnum loads, these grips are an excellent investment. I’d also recommend pairing them with a quality holster designed for a slightly fuller grip profile, ensuring a smooth draw.
